Output dff5804b0a3461ba2b74fde1860e3142b7d324e247f6ccd038a98fdc23efbedc:1

value
1182869
script pubkey
OP_0 OP_PUSHBYTES_20 d521dd67e7c88870264b46f933da8a8940eab92f
address
bc1q65sa6el8ezy8qfjtgmun8k5239qw4wf0kkdy0c
transaction
dff5804b0a3461ba2b74fde1860e3142b7d324e247f6ccd038a98fdc23efbedc
confirmations
17690
spent
true